Granite Sculptures Coming To Saint John

Rainbow Park in the south end and Market Place on the west side.

That’s where two new granite sculptures will be placed after they’re created during the Sculpture Saint John international symposium later this summer.

The city turned to the public for help earlier this year in deciding where to place the public art.

Officials looked at 11 possible locations and narrowed it down to five, two in the north end, two on the west side, and one in the south end.

More than 125 votes were cast and, in the end, Rainbow Park and Market Place were the winners.

Common Council approved the locations during their most recent meeting.
